Cooperating With The Kṛṣṇa Consciousness Movement - The Solution to World Problems

The miseries of the modern world cannot be solved by political adjustments or material philanthropy. Śrīla Prabhupāda repeatedly emphasized that the only actual remedy for humanity's suffering is the science of bhakti-yoga, and he urgently called upon all intelligent people to cooperate in spreading the Kṛṣṇa consciousness movement.

A Call to World Leaders

The chaos in modern society is the direct result of Godless leadership. Śrīla Prabhupāda challenged politicians, educators, and men of the highest echelon to deeply study the philosophy of Kṛṣṇa consciousness and cooperate fully to implement this spiritual education in schools and governments.

The Solution to Human Problems

The Kṛṣṇa consciousness movement is not a sectarian faith, but a practical science meant to reinstate the living entity in their original constitutional position. Śrīla Prabhupāda promised that if people simply cooperate with this movement, all social and political problems will naturally be resolved.

Internal Cooperation Among Devotees

A house divided against itself cannot stand. Śrīla Prabhupāda placed immense importance on the cooperative spirit of his own disciples, emphasizing that the movement's strength and ability to spread Lord Caitanya's mission depend entirely on the devotees working together in harmony.

The Reward for Cooperation

One does not necessarily have to be a front-line preacher to attain spiritual perfection. Śrīla Prabhupāda clarifies that according to Vedic authority, anyone who actively supports, finances, or cooperates with an authorized spiritual movement receives the exact same transcendental benefit as those executing it.

A Universal Mission

The Kṛṣṇa consciousness movement is not limited to a specific race or nationality. Śrīla Prabhupāda envisioned a truly global effort, appealing to the Indian people to reclaim their original culture and praising the Western youth for their unprecedented cooperation in spreading the saṅkīrtana movement worldwide.

Conclusion

In conclusion, Śrīla Prabhupāda makes it abundantly clear that the Kṛṣṇa consciousness movement is the most vital and urgent welfare activity on the planet. To dismiss it as mere sentiment is a tragic mistake; it is the authorized, scientific process required to resolve the chaotic political and social conditions of the modern age. The success of this global mission requires two types of cooperation: the internal, harmonious cooperation among the devotees who have surrendered to the paramparā, and the external cooperation of intelligent leaders, scholars, and the general public who are willing to support and apply these teachings. By setting aside sectarian differences and voluntarily cooperating with this divine movement, human society can collectively return to its original, peaceful constitutional position and achieve the ultimate perfection of life.
